1600 Jackson St
Houston, Texas 77003

Make sure to buy Houston Astros VS. Texas Rangers 5/23/09 tickets as soon as possible, as they may sell out fast. Houston Astros VS. Texas Rangers 5/23/09 is at Minute Maid Park, look for tickets for Houston Astros VS. Texas Rangers tickets using the Buy Tickets button.

Added by FranceStrauss944 on April 23, 2009